Component styling
Components use the shadow DOM, which isolates the CSS from its parent document. An exception is fonts, which are inherited from the parent.
To style a component to match the theme of the parent, a number of CSS variables are available.
CSS variables
Primary button color
Color of primary buttons
--primary-button-color: #xxxxxx;
Thin line
Line height in pixels
--thin-line: 1px solid #xxxxxx; (will be 0.5px if supported by device, with adjusted color)
Basket font size
Default font size of basket
--basket-font-size: x rem; (different size depending on mobil/desktop breakpoint)
Basket line height
Line height of items in basket
--basket-line-height: x rem;
Example of a block component that uses a CSS variable
export default async context => {
context.componentLoader.registerBlockComponent({
location: 'categories-main',
loadContent: async ctx => {
const { shadow } = ctx;
// use the same color of text as the color of primary button
const css = new CSSStyleSheet();
await css.replace(`
html {
color: var(--primary-button-color);
}
`);
shadow.adoptedStyleSheets.push(css);
},
});
};
